SimpleNids is a simple network traffic detection system based on libnids. Can effectively detect network packets, including: IP packets, IP fragment packets, UDP packets, TCP packets, HTTP packets

It can read data packets from specified network card devices or specified pcap for analysis, and the parsing result is JSON. Kafka can be configured to write analysis results to the topic.

Dependency on lib: install libjson & libnids & librdkafka

Then compile: $ make Run: $ ./ simpleNids -h

Analysis result:

IP packet: { "src": "x.x.x.x", "dst": "x.x.x.x", "total_length": 566, "protocol": 17, "packet_type": "ip", "time": 1460270272 }

IP fragmentation package: { "src": "x.x.x.x6", "dst": "x.x.x.x1", "total_length": 2632, "protocol": 17, "packet_type": "ip_frag", "time": 1460270253 }

UDP packet: { "src": "x.x.x.x:5763", "dst": "x.x.x.x:8080", "total_length": 1616, "data": "M-SEARCH * HTTP/1.1\r\nMX: 50\r\nST: upnp:device\r\nMAN: "ssdp:discover"\r\nUser-Agent: curl /1.0.3.0\r\nConnection: close\r\nHost: x.x.x.x:8080\r\n\r\n", "packet_type": "udp", "time": 1460270562 }

HTTP packet: { "src": "x.x.x.x:590", "dst": "x.x.x.x:80", "request_method": "GET", "request_url": "test/annual.html? column=&subject=&nrnd=254515268&rnd=58420", "request_host": "trace.com", "request_connection": "keep-alive", "request_accept": "image/webp,image/,/*; q=0.8", "request_user-agent": "Chrome/49.0.2623.110 Safari/537.36", "request_referer": "http://google.com", "request_accept-encoding": "gzip, deflate, sdch", "request_accept-language": "zh-CN,zh; q=0.8", "request_cookie": "RK=werxuimctwki; cgv=73465965873; login=3983202; ptcz=3432432432432432; guin=sa200111; pgv=12312; ", "response_code": 200, "response_server": "nginx/1.12.0", "response_date": "Fri, 01 Apr 2015 00:00:00 GMT", "response_content-type": "image/gif", "response_content-length": "2", "response_connection": "keep-alive", "response_body": "01", "packet_type": "http", "time": 14602703475 }
